Solana Users Beware: Your SOL Is Being Quietly Harvested in These Ways

A recent article titled "Payment for Order Flow on Solana" has exposed exploitative practices in Solana’s fee market, drawing widespread attention. Similar to traditional finance PFOF models—like Robinhood’s zero-commission trading—Solana applications are leveraging information asymmetry to extract hidden fees from users. Front-end apps and wallets control transaction routing, execution, and fee structures, creating multiple avenues for rent-seeking. These include selling user order flow to market makers, enabling toxic MEV strategies like sandwich attacks, and inflating priority fees and tips. Users—especially retail—are often overcharged due to fear of transaction failure, even when the network isn’t congested. Data shows significant fee disparities: for instance, Axiom users pay median priority fees 200x higher than those paid by high-frequency traders. Much of these excess fees are believed to be captured by the applications themselves, often through kickback arrangements with landing services like Jito. To address these issues, Solana is proposing protocol-level upgrades such as Multiple Concurrent Proposers (MCP) to reduce monopolistic control, Priority Ordering to ensure fair transaction ordering, and a Dynamic Base Fee mechanism to return fee pricing power to the protocol and users. These changes aim to create a more transparent and equitable market structure, essential for Solana’s long-term growth and credibility.
